Las Fallas Valencia 1st – 19th of March 2015 Las Fallas is Valencia's most international festival. In the week of 19 March, the city fills with gigantic cardboard monuments, called ninots, for a competition that is marked by art, ingenuity and good taste. The origin of the celebration goes back to the carpenter's parot: these were wooden lamps used to light their workshops in winter, which they would burn out in the street on the night before the feast of San José. At first they would make them look like human forms by decorating them with old clothes and fabric. In the mid-19th century, however, they began to increase in size and height and to improve their forms, becoming huge decorative statues. Although the most important acts are held during the week of the 19th, Valencia is busy preparing the festive atmosphere from 1 March with the mascletás, noisy firework displays that take place every day at 2pm in Town Hall Square. -

The Changing Place of Animals in Post-Franco Spain with particular reference to Bullfighting, Popular Festivities, and Pet-keeping. Vibeke Hansen A thesis submitted for the degree of Doctor of Philosophy Department of Sociology University of Essex October 2015 Abstract This is a thesis about the changing place of animals in post-Franco Spain, with particular reference to bullfighting, popular festivities, and pet-keeping. The thesis argues that since the ‘transition’ to democracy (1975-1982), which made Spain one of the most liberal social-democratic states in Europe, there have been several notable developments in human-animal relations. In some important respects, Spain has begun to shed its unenviable reputation for cruelty towards animals. Three important changes have occurred. First, bullfighting (corridas) has been banned in the Canary Islands (1991) and in Catalonia (2010). In addition, numerous municipalities have declared themselves against it. Second, although animals are still widely ‘abused’ and killed (often illegally) in local festivities, many have gradually ceased to use live animals, substituting either dead ones or effigies, and those that continue to use animals are subject to increasing legal restrictions. Third, one of the most conspicuous changes has been the growth in popularity of urban pet-keeping, together with the huge expansion of the market for foods, accessories and services - from healthy diets to cemeteries. HEMINGWAY José Manuel Toquero Martín [Vº Bº del tutor y fecha] TUTORES: Dr. José Manuel Barrio Marco Dr. Belén López Arroyo 2015-2016 Abstract The present paper is a comparative analysis of translations of bullfighting terms from works belonging to four different authors who travelled to Spain and wrote about this spectacle as reporters. The purpose of this study is to obtain a glossary of terms belonging to the field and to see how those terms are translated nowadays. The following pages illustrate examples from which we have taken all the terms. Moreover, there is an explanation of the usage made by each author. We have taken as a reference the works of Richard Ford, John Hay, Archer Huntington, and Ernest Hemingway to see the differences among translations by quoting the context in which the words have been used. We will see that depending on the period, the translations of the words vary though they are mostly borrowings from Spanish that the authors used. Frans Timmermans, Executive Vice-President for the European Green Deal Stella Kyriakides, Commissioner for Health and Food Safety Janusz Wojciechowski, Commissioner for Agriculture European Commission Berlaymont, Rue de la Loi 200 1000 Brussels 5 December 2019 Over 160 organisations call on you to end caged farming Dear Executive Vice-President Timmermans, Dear Commissioners Kyriakides and Wojciechowski, On behalf of over 160 organisations supporting the record-breaking European Citizens’ Initiative to End the Cage Age, allow me to extend our warmest congratulations on your new roles. One of the key challenges we urge you to tackle during this mandate is that of caged farming systems, which cause immense suffering to animals. We call on you to re-establish the EU as the leader in animal welfare by phasing out the use of cages in farming. EU citizens care deeply about animals. The record-breaking Initiative to End the Cage Age has surpassed the minimum threshold in 21 EU Member States1 – a first in the history of European Citizens’ Initiatives. It also gathered over 1.6 million statements of support from EU citizens. This is very much in line with the latest Eurobarometer poll, which showed that 94% of Europeans place importance on the need to protect the welfare of farm animals. Nonetheless, every year over 300 million animals in Europe spend all, or a significant part, of their lives imprisoned in cages. Egg-laying hens and rabbits raised for meat are kept in space about the area of an A4 sheet of paper, and almost all sows spend half of every year inside cages, in which they cannot even turn around.
